Situé dans une chaleureuse demeure victorienne depuis plus de 45 ans, Le Surcouf est un sympatique petit restaurant français. Dominique et Serge le chef propriétaire se feront un plaisir de vous acceuillir dans leur établissement pour vous faire gouter à une fine cuisine classique et renouvellé. Avec la venu de l'automne le retour du menu chasseur s'ajoute à la table d'hôte que le client peut créer à sa propre guise.
Nos Spécialités
Foie de veau, Sole de Douvres, Foie gras, Tartare steak, Steak au poivre flambé, Chateaubriand & Rognons de veau
Le Surcouf se présente comme une gemme française du West Island, réputée pour une cuisine raffinée, des plats savoureux et magnifiquement présentés, et un service attentif dans une atmosphère chaleureuse et intime rappelant une ancienne demeure. L'ambiance est cosy avec cheminée en hiver et des espaces qui offrent calme et convivialité, tandis que la carte Bistro et les plats à la carte séduisent par leur cuisson précise, leurs sauces raffinées et leurs portions généreuses, accompagnés d'une belle sélection de vins à prix raisonnables. Les avis soulignent un personnel professionnel et attentionné, des occasions spéciales mémorables, et même une attention particulière pour les régimes sans gluten. Quelques remarques concernent le bruit lorsque la salle est pleine et, parfois, un service un peu plus lent, mais la constance de la qualité et le soin apporté à chaque détail font de Le Surcouf une adresse incontournable pour ceux qui recherchent une expérience gastronomique française authentique.
